Identifying and Assessing the Crisis
When a crisis or negative feedback arises, it's essential to identify and assess the situation quickly. This involves monitoring social media, forums, and other online platforms to gauge the scope and severity of the issue. Game developers must also gather information about the root cause of the problem, including any technical issues, design flaws, or other factors that may be contributing to the crisis. By understanding the nature of the problem, developers can develop an effective communication strategy to address the concerns of the player community.
Developing a Communication Strategy
A well-planned communication strategy is crucial for handling game-related crisis and negative feedback. This involves several key elements, including:
- Transparency: Being open and honest about the issue, including any technical problems or design flaws that may be contributing to the crisis.
- Empathy: Showing understanding and empathy for the concerns and frustrations of the player community.
- Timeliness: Responding quickly to the crisis, ideally within a few hours of the issue arising.
- Consistency: Ensuring that all communication channels, including social media, forums, and email, are consistent in their messaging and tone.
- Solution-focused: Providing a clear plan for resolving the issue, including any fixes, patches, or other solutions that will be implemented.

Measuring and Evaluating the Effectiveness of Communication
Measuring and evaluating the effectiveness of communication is essential for game developers to understand the impact of their communication strategy. This involves:
- Monitoring metrics: Monitoring metrics such as engagement rates, sentiment analysis, and player retention to gauge the effectiveness of the communication strategy.
- Conducting surveys: Conducting surveys or focus groups to gather feedback from the player community and understand their concerns and perceptions.
- Analyzing feedback: Analyzing feedback and comments from the player community to identify areas for improvement and optimize the communication strategy.
